In the seventh match of IPL 2024, Mahendra Singh Dhoni did something which surprised the whole world. At the age of 42, he made such a brilliant catch in the match against Gujarat Titans, to which fans are reacting a lot. Its video is being shared widely on social media. Mahi jumped almost 2.3 seconds with a reaction time of 0.60 seconds to take the catch of Vijay Shankar during the match and took a brilliant catch by diving. Suresh Raina, who was commentating on the match, also could not live without praising Mahi on social media.
In fact, at one point during the match, Gujarat had lost two wickets for 34 runs. However, after this Sai Sudarshan and Vijay Shankar were at the crease. Both of them are players from Tamil Nadu and Chepauk is their home ground. In such a situation, both could become a threat to the Chennai Super Kings. Captain Ruturaj removed the regular bowlers from the line-up and handed the ball to Daryl Mitchell and he sent Vijay Shankar to the pavilion in his very first over. On the third ball of the eighth over of Gujarat's innings, Mitchell's ball took the edge of Shankar's bat and went backward. Dhoni, standing ready there, dived to his right and took the catch.
During this, he stretched his body about 2.3 meters in the air. At that time he had a reaction time of less than a second. However, he did not make any mistakes and sent Vijay Shankar to the pavilion. Both Dhoni's legs were in the air while taking the catch. Seeing this catch of Dhoni, his best friend Suresh Raina looked happy. He has shared Dhoni's video on Instagram. Raina wrote, 'Remember this sir, Mahi Bhai always remains strong and keeps inspiring everyone. The tiger is still alive.
This catch of Dhoni is also special because he had undergone knee surgery after the IPL last year. Recently he has come back from rehab and even after this, he took such a brilliant catch for the team without any fear. At the age of 42, Dhoni is showing youthful fitness and is very special to CSK. He did not come out to bat against Gujarat but won the hearts of the fans with his fielding. Apart from this, Ajinkya Rahane also took a brilliant catch of David Miller at deep mid-wicket. His video is also going viral.
Talking about the match, Chennai Super Kings defeated Gujarat Titans by 63 runs in the seventh match of IPL 2024. Batting first, Chennai scored 206 runs after losing six wickets in 20 overs. In reply, the Gujarat team could score only 143 runs after losing eight wickets in 20 overs. With this victory, the Chennai team led by Ruturaj Gaikwad has reached the top of the points table with four points. The 63-run defeat is Gujarat's biggest-ever defeat by a margin of runs in the IPL. Earlier, 10 months ago, they were defeated by Mumbai Indians by 27 runs at Wankhede. Chennai has broken Mumbai's record. CSK's next match is against Delhi Capitals on March 31 in Visakhapatnam. At the same time, Gujarat's next match is against Sunrisers Hyderabad in Ahmedabad on 31st March.
